The concept of “suicidal empathy” was introduced by academic and social scientist Gad Saad. It describes a form of empathy that goes so far it potentially harms both the empathizer and others. Saad uses this term to critique certain leftist approaches, such as the movement to defund the police, which he views as an example of this extreme empathy.

In a video discussion, Nick Shirley engages with a New York University student about the idea of closing prisons, using the scenario of allowing rapists to remain free. The student, who shares her own experience of having been raped, argues that incarcerating rapists may not address the underlying issues within them or herself that led to the crime. She questions whether imprisonment would change the offender’s mindset or prevent future offenses.

This situation exemplifies what Saad refers to as suicidal empathy, and the conversation has been described as irrational.
